Position Summary
This full-time role of a GSRP Lead Teacher is located on-site in Kalamazoo, MI. The GSRP Lead Teacher will be responsible for planning, implementing, and evaluating the educational activities of the classroom. Daily tasks include creating lesson plans, managing classroom activities, providing individual and group instruction, and assessing student progress. The teacher will communicate with parents, caregivers, and support staff to enhance the learning experience. Additionally, adherence to all licensing and program requirements in maintaining a safe and healthy classroom environment is essential.
Key Responsibilities
- Plan and execute daily lesson plans aligned with approved GSRP curriculum Creative Curriculum.
- Assess children’s progress using approved tools (e.g. TS GOLD) and maintain accurate records.
- Maintain classroom compliance with GSRP guidelines, Michigan licensing, and safety regulations.
- Provide dual home visits and parent‐teacher conferences annually for each child.
- Foster a nurturing, inclusive, and classroom environment that meets ECSQ‐PK standards.
- Collaborate closely with an Associate Teacher, empowering them as part of the instructional team.
- Engage in professional learning, coaching sessions with ECS, and team meetings.
- Manage classroom logistics: supplies, safety, hygiene, recordkeeping, and incident documentation.
- Perform outreach and recruitment activities (e.g., open houses, school readiness events)
Qualifications
Required
- Credentialing :
- Valid Michigan teaching certificate with ZA (Early Childhood Education) or ZS (Early Childhood–General & Special Education) endorsement, or
- Bachelor’s degree in Early Childhood Education or Child Development major , or related field (e.g., Elementary Ed., Child Psychology).
- Age 18+ (or 19+ depending on program)
- Current CPR and First Aid certification.
- Pass the SOM childcare criminal background check.
Preferred
- Experience with at-risk preschool-aged children.
- Familiar with statewide early childhood standards and CLASS system.
- Skilled in literacy or early math curriculum best practices
- Strong communication, cultural competency, and family engagement skills
